Not including University Name in Cold Email
Hello,
I posted a much longer discussion on the Job forum, but I wanted to bring this up here in a very quick format:
https://www.wallstreetoasis.com/forums/non-target…
I'm an undergrad with a 4.0 GPA and Corporate Development and Corporate Finance experience. I'm afraid when I cold email that people will look over me when they see my university name. I was wondering if it would be a good idea to not include my university name and use the space to show them my relevant IB experience and projects instead.
What about using LinkedIn to connect rather than cold-emailing (for specific cases)? I could attach my resume to my LinkedIn and potential connections will be routed to my home page with my resume.
Was wondering anyone's input on how to turn heads and get people to open up my cold-emails from a non-target.

If you're emailing non-alums and it's not a good school, you could switch out school name for something related to your experience yeah
I find more success in cold messaging on LinkedIn rather than email. Email is supposed to be more professional but at least on LinkedIn they can see what you look like and there is more information on a LinkedIn. On LinkedIn though, they will see your school anyways but try using LinkedIn if your profile is updated and all that stuff

IMO 1st thing I'm going to ask or look for is what school you go to, so might as well include it. It's like not include a GPA on a resume, that's the 1st thing I ask in an interview.
In both scenarios I would assume it's not on there because they aren't great (which is almost always the case).
Touch on it and say for financial reasons. Hard to ding someone for that and it shows you can overcome it
